ABSTRACT This specification covers mechanical end-face seals for centrifugal and positive displacement pumps for shipboard use. Mechanical seals shall be classified by type, grade, and class. Types: type A - inside single mounted seals, type B - outside single mounted seals, type C - double seals, type D - tandem seals, type E - gas seal, and type F - special arrangement/applications vacuum or gas seal. Grades: grade 1 - basic end face seal, grade 2 - cartridge seal, and grade 3 - split seal. Classes: class 0 - nonsplit seal assembly, class 1 - partial split seal assembly, solid gland, class 2 - partial split seal assembly, split gland, class 3 - fully split seal assembly, solid gland, and class 4 - fully split seal assembly, split gland. Seal life shall be defined in terms of the time period in which the mechanical seal functions properly under its specified service. SCOPE 1.1 This specification covers mechanical end-face seals for centrifugal and positive displacement pumps for shipboard use. 1.2 The following types of seals are not included in this specification: lip seals, oil seals, circumferential seals, or labyrinth seals. 1.3 The values stated in inch-pound units are to be regarded as standard. The values given in parentheses are mathematical conversions to SI units that are provided for information only and are not considered standard. A companion hard metric standard is in the process of preparation. 1.4 Special requirements for U.S. Navy Shipboard Pump Applications are included in Supplement S1. 1.5 This international standard was developed in accordance with internationally recognized principles on standardization established in the Decision on Principles for the Development of International Standards, Guides and Recommendations issued by the World Trade Organization Technical Barriers to Trade (TBT) Committee.

ASTM F1511-18(2023), Standard Specification for Mechanical Seals for Shipboard Pump Applications, establishes the requirements for mechanical end-face seals used in centrifugal and positive displacement pumps on ships. Developed by ASTM International, this standard ensures that mechanical seals used in maritime environments meet stringent requirements for durability, reliability, and safety. The specification emphasizes correct classification, material selection, performance, installation, and quality assurance for mechanical seals in shipboard pump systems.

Material Requirements
- Mechanical seals must be constructed from corrosion-resistant materials suitable for marine environments.
- Sealing faces may use carbon, tungsten carbide, ceramic, or silicon carbide. Material selection must consider temperature, pressure, and chemical compatibility.
- Elastomer components (such as O-rings and bellows) are chosen based on their fluid compatibility, typically using nitrile, fluorocarbon, PTFE, and related materials.
-
Performance Criteria
- Seals are expected to have a minimum operational life of 16,000 hours under normal service conditions.
- Leakage rates and tolerance standards are clearly defined, with additional provisions for split seal assemblies.
-
Quality Assurance
- Conformance with ISO 9001 quality management standards is required.
- Manufacturers are responsible for comprehensive inspection and documentation.
- Specific acceptance quality levels (AQLs) for seal components and packaging are mandated.
